⭐ONGC gains on windfall tax cut
₹155 8 (+5.6%)

Shares of Oil &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C) surged over 5%, while the OI of its February futures contract fell 4.4%, indicating a short-covering. Meanwhile, the call option OI on the 157.5 to 165 contracts surged 57% and 387%, respectively. This comes after the government slashed the windfall tax on domestically produced crude oil from ₹5,050 per tonne to ₹4,350 per tonne.


⭐HAL shines on order win
₹2,6653 180  (+7.2%)

State-run aerospace behemoth Hindustan Aeronautics (HAL) jumped over 7% on Thursday, while the OI of its February futures contract fell 2%, indicating a short-covering. This comes after the company signed a deal with the Argentinian Air Force to supply spares and engine repair services for its two-tonne class helicopters.


⭐BEL signs MoU with Israel Aerospace
₹97 2  (+3.0%)

Shares of Bharat Electronics gained 3% on Thursday, while the OI of the February futures contract rose 13%, indicating a long build-up. Meanwhile, the call option OI on the 98 and 99 contracts rose by 44% and 7%, respectively. This comes after the company signed an MoU with Israel Aerospace Industries for domestic manufacture and supply of its Long Range Artillery Weapon System (LORA) for the Indian Tri-services.
